For the modding community, updates to the World Editor were crucial. Fixes included solving issues where objects set to "hidden" would become visible again when loading a level, crashes when editing hidden decal roads, and errors in the Flowgraph system. The UI also received attention, with fixes for broken loading screen hints, a functional "Tune" button in the garage, and proper loading of vehicle colors when selecting them.

The update included a significant fix for the Gavril T75 , specifically addressing "slowly deforming or breaking" beams within its suspension and concrete mixer attachments. This ensured the heavy-duty truck remained structurally sound during standard operation.
